Complete Guide To Dormie Golf Club In West End, NC

Dormie Club in West End, North Carolina, is a private golf course known for its stunning Coore and Crenshaw design, blending strategic play with the natural beauty of the Sandhills.

Membership through the Dormie Network is required to access its 18-hole course, luxurious accommodations, and top-tier amenities.

The Course Design and Experience

Dormie Club offers a thoughtfully crafted golfing experience that seamlessly integrates challenging gameplay with the natural beauty of North Carolina’s Sandhills.

Designed by Bill Coore and Ben Crenshaw, the course invites players to think strategically while enjoying its tranquil, immersive environment.

Course Layout

The Dormie Club course is an 18-hole, par-71 layout that stretches up to 6,883 yards from the back tees.

Its course rating of 73.7 and a slope of 138 reflect the balance between challenging play and accessibility for a variety of skill levels.

The design incorporates natural elevation changes, sandy waste areas, and open sightlines, creating a course that tests precision and creativity while allowing players to appreciate its surroundings.

Wide fairways and minimal rough keep the focus on strategic approach shots, making the course as engaging as it is picturesque.

Signature Holes

Several standout holes elevate the Dormie Club course from excellent to exceptional.

Among them is a 241-yard reverse Redan par three, a unique hole that showcases the designers’ ability to create exciting shot-making opportunities.

The hole's angled green requires players to carefully plan their approach, as misjudging the slope or angle can leave challenging recovery shots.

The course also features multiple reachable par fours, which tempt aggressive players to go for the green off the tee.

These holes provide a chance for birdies but require careful consideration of risk and reward, as hazards and tight landing areas are strategically positioned.

Architectural Design

The clubhouse takes its inspiration from the traditional North Carolina tobacco barn, blending rustic charm with modern elegance.

Its 16,600-square-foot structure is a standout feature of the property, embodying a sense of heritage while catering to the refined tastes of its members.

Overview of Cottages

The club features three distinct types of cottages to suit varying preferences: Dormie cottages, executive cottages, and the owner’s cottage.

The Dormie cottages provide a cozy yet upscale option, perfect for small groups or individuals seeking a private retreat.

The executive cottages are larger, designed to accommodate slightly bigger groups with additional shared spaces for relaxation and socializing.

For those seeking the pinnacle of luxury, the owner’s cottage offers an unparalleled experience, combining spacious design with premium amenities for an exclusive stay.

Private Membership

Dormie Club operates as part of the Dormie Network, a premier collection of private golf clubs across the United States.

Membership grants access to all network clubs, allowing members to enjoy a range of top-tier courses and facilities nationwide.

This structure provides unparalleled variety and convenience, as members can experience the unique offerings of each club without additional fees beyond their membership.

How to Get There

Dormie Club is conveniently located within driving distance of several key North Carolina cities.

From Pinehurst, the drive is a quick 15 minutes, while Raleigh-Durham International Airport is approximately an hour and a half away, making it accessible for travelers flying in.

Charlotte and Greensboro are also within a two-hour drive.
